Nicki Minaj and Future

    On the heels of sharing the majestic cover art for her upcoming album, Queen, Nicki Minaj has announced the NICKIHNDRXX Tour with Future.

    The duo will visit over 50 cities in North America and Europe as part of the expansive outing, which stretches into spring of 2019. Tickets go on sale beginning Friday, June 15th (you can also grab them here). Check out the full itinerary below. Update #3: The North American leg has been canceled. The tour will now launch in Europe in February.

    As Complex notes, Future is extremely enthusiastic about Queen. “My favorite album,” he said last month in a clip with Minaj. “This shit fuckin’ amazing. The album is crazy.” It arrives on August 10th. Update: You can hear a new preview of Queen in the form of “Rich Sex”, a collaboration with Lil Wayne. Update #2: Tekashi 6ix9ine has been announced as one of the opening acts on the NICKIHNDRXX Tour. The rapper is currently recovering after being robbed and kidnapped by three gunmen.

    Future, meanwhile, is fresh off the release of Superfly, on which he both produced and served as soundtrack curator.
